The Aesthetic Appeal


Striped frosted glass captivates with its visual charm. The soft diffusion of light through the frosted surface creates an ethereal glow, diffusing harsh sunlight while preserving an airy openness. The stripes introduce a contemporary twist, providing depth and texture that elevate the overall design. Whether used in windows, doors, partitions, or decorative panels, the pattern adds a layer of sophistication that can transform a mundane space into a work of art.


In residential settings, striped frosted glass can enhance privacy without compromising light flow. For instance, bathroom windows fitted with this glass allow natural light to stream in while obscuring potential views from the outside. Similarly, when used in room dividers or sliding doors, the striped design becomes a focal point, drawing the eye and encouraging conversation.


In commercial spaces, the use of striped frosted glass can convey a sense of modernity and professionalism. It is often seen in office settings, where conference rooms and workspaces utilize this material to maintain an open atmosphere while providing necessary confidentiality. The clean lines of stripes can also mirror the branding of a company, subtly incorporating corporate identity into the workplace environment.


Functional Benefits


Beyond its aesthetic virtues, striped frosted glass possesses a combination of practical advantages that make it an appealing choice for various applications. First and foremost, it provides a degree of privacy while allowing light to permeate through. This feature is immensely beneficial in both residential and commercial environments, where the balance between openness and seclusion is essential.

Secondly, the frosted nature of the glass lends additional safety to spaces by reducing glare and preventing direct sunlight from causing discomfort. This is particularly useful in areas where screens or monitors are used, minimizing the eye strain often caused by sharp contrasts in light.


Additionally, striped frosted glass can serve as a barrier that limits sound transmission. When used in interior partitions, this type of glass can help maintain a quieter atmosphere, promoting focus and productivity in work environments. The acoustic property combined with the captivating design makes it an excellent choice for a variety of settings.


Maintenance and Durability


Another advantage of striped frosted glass is its low maintenance requirement. While glass surfaces do require occasional cleaning, the frosted finish helps hide fingerprints and smudges more effectively than clear glass. Regular care typically involves a gentle wash with soap and water, allowing the glass to retain its polished appearance without much effort.


Moreover, advances in glass production technology have enhanced the durability of frosted glass. Modern techniques ensure that this material withstands wear and tear, making it suitable for high-traffic areas. The strength of striped frosted glass is matched only by its beauty, solidifying its place as a reliable option in both residential and commercial designs.
